Influence of amine-functionalized iron titanate as filler for improving conductivity and electrochemical properties of SPEEK nanocomposite membranes

Novel proton exchange membrane was easily prepared by incorporating amine- functionalized iron titanate (AIT) nanoparticles into sulfonated poly (ether ether ketone)(SPEEK) polymer matrix. The surface of iron titanate nanoparticles was modified by …
